Browsing garages & service stations, South Africa business
11 Rabie St | Randburg | Moret, 2194
33 Victoria St | Dundee, 3000
1 Corner Of Rod & Church St | Pretoria | Pretoria West, 0183
Tilcor Ind Complex | Chitungwiza |
We use cookies to improve the user experience
learn more. If you continue browsing you accept their use.
Understood